Mitsubishi Tredia 1983
Model Tredia made in 1983 by Mitsubishi got 1 investigation as well as 2 recalls. The car had one investigation (vehicle speed control). There were some recalls concerningfuel system, gasoline and vehicle speed control.

| FUEL SYSTEM, GASOLINE - STORAGE - TANK ASSEMBLY - FILLER PIPE AND CAP | ||||||||||||||||
| 82V109000 | MITSUBISHI MANUFACTURING AMER | from 03/01/1982 to 10/01/1982 | V (Vehicle) | 1849 | 11/23/1982 | MFR | MITSUBISHI MOTORS NORTH AMERICA, INC. | 11/10/1982 | 11/18/1982 | 571 | 301 | |||||
| Defect Summary | On some of the involved vehicles, the fuel filler hose may break in a rear-end collision. the failure of the hose and resulting fuel leakage is not in compliance with federal motor vehicle safety standard no. 301, fuel system integrity. | |||||||||||||||

| Corrective Summary | The dealer will install a fuel filter hose protector on the fuel filler hose to prevent fuel leakage at no charge to owner. | |||||||||||||||
| Notes | Vehicle description: passenger vehicles.system: fuel; fuel filler hose.consequences of defect: fuel may leak out of the filler hose after a rear-endcollision and, in the presence of an ignition source, a vehicle fire andsubsequent personal injury may result. | |||||||||||||||
| VEHICLE SPEED CONTROL | ||||||||||||||||
| 83V057000 | MITSUBISHI MANUFACTURING AMER | V (Vehicle) | 7799 | 05/31/1983 | MFR | MITSUBISHI MOTORS NORTH AMERICA, INC. | 05/23/1983 | 06/01/1983 | ||||||||
| Defect Summary | Snap pin could interfere with the throttle mechanism. if the accelerator pedal is heavily depressed, the throttle could become stuck in the open position. normally, when accelerator pedal is released, throttle closes and vehicle speed decreases. | |||||||||||||||

| Corrective Summary | Metal will be removed from the choke housing cover to provide clearance for the throttle lever assembly. in addition, the clevis snap pin will be repositioned and a recall identification sticker will be installed if found necessary. | |||||||||||||||
| Notes | Vehicle description: passenger vehicles equipped with automatic transmission.system: engine; throttle control; clevis pin retainer.consequences of defect: if the throttle remains open, vehicle speed will notdecrease when accelerator pedal is released. loss of vehicle control and anaccident could result. | |||||||||||||||
